Mastering Load Tests: Optimal Approaches & Software

Effectively gauging the stability of your system under intense load is essential for guaranteeing a excellent user interaction. Executing load tests necessitates a methodical approach and the right set of tools . Consider a breakdown of key best load test practices : First , determine your goals – what elements of the service are you trying to confirm ? Subsequently , choose the right load testing tool – options include LoadView , Locust , and Blazemeter .

  • Establish a realistic simulation.
  • Track important indicators like throughput.
  • Examine the data and identify bottlenecks .
  • Program your procedures for reliability.
In conclusion, regularly execute load tests throughout the software development process to preventatively resolve potential issues before they affect your audience.

The Role of the Load Tester in Modern DevOps

In modern DevOps practices, the load examiner’s role has evolved significantly. Before, they were often viewed as a separate team working in silence at the end of the building workflow. However, with the embrace of ongoing integration and continuous delivery, the load tester now engages in the whole pipeline. They initially identify potential bottlenecks and operational issues promptly in the development stage, helping to construct a more dependable and expandable application. Furthermore, performance testing is now included into automated sequences, providing real-time results to the development unit and enabling faster cycles.

Past Capacity Assessments: Intense Examination for Optimum Functionality

While performance tests are essential for understanding system robustness with expected demand, they just cover the basics. True peak functionality requires pressure analysis. This approach pushes the infrastructure beyond its planned limits , identifying hidden shortcomings and confirming it’s capable of handling sudden surges in customer traffic . In the end , intense testing is key for attaining peak reliability and a satisfying visitor interaction.
